Atrium Companies is a VC fund in Charlotte focused on Health Care and Information Technology. Atrium Health operates as an innovative healthcare organization. Atrium Health provides a full spectrum of healthcare and wellness programs throughout North and South Carolina. Our diverse network of more than 900 care locations includes academic medical centers, hospitals, healthcare pavilions, physician practices, destination centers, surgicaland rehabilitation centers, home health agencies, nursing homes, and hospice and palliative care. Carolinas HealthCare System works to improve and enhance the overall health and wellbeing of its communities through high quality patient care, education and research programs, and a variety of collaborative partnerships and initiatives.

| Xealth | Xealth is a platform for digital health that enables health systems to easily organize, integrate, deploy and activate digital health tools from within the EHR workflow. Through the secure Xealth platform, clinicians can find and order the right digital tools and programs for patients direct from the EHR workflow, send these digital health ordersto the patient’s smartphone or desktop, and then monitor patient engagement and analyze the effects of more engaged patients. Xealth enables healthcare teams to order digital content and services as easily as they do medications today. The patients can then access these digital health prescriptions from the provider's portal so that they can actively manage their health. It spun out of Providence St. Joseph Health (PSJH) in 2017, and investors include McKesson Ventures, Novartis, Philips, and ResMed as well as Providence Ventures, UPMC, and the Froedtert and Medical College of Wisconsin Health Network. | $25M | Series B | Oct 05, 2021 |  |
